Script Utbi 4 is a very light, narrow, high cont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A delicate, calligraphic script with slender hairlines and crisp, tapered terminals. Letterforms are strongly slanted with smooth, continuous curves, frequent entry/exit strokes, and occasional looped ascenders and descenders. Uppercase characters are more ornamental with generous swashes, while the lowercase maintains a consistent, flowing rhythm and compact body proportions. Numerals follow the same handwritten logic, with thin strokes and gentle curvature that keeps the set visually cohesive.
Well-suited to invitations, wedding stationery, announcements, and luxury-leaning packaging where a graceful signature-like voice is desired. It can also work for boutique branding and logotypes, particularly when used sparingly for names, short phrases, or highlighted accents rather than dense text blocks.
The overall tone feels formal and lyrical, suggesting classic handwriting used for personal, celebratory, or upscale messaging. Its light touch and sweeping capitals convey sophistication and softness rather than boldness or utility.
The font appears designed to emulate refined pointed-pen handwriting with a focus on elegant movement, expressive capitals, and a clean, minimal stroke presence. Its structure prioritizes flourish and cadence, aiming for a polished script look that feels personal yet formal.
The design relies on fine strokes and open counters, so clarity is strongest when given adequate size and breathing room. Capitals provide the main visual flourish and can dominate a line, making case choices and spacing especially impactful in display settings.
